2005 Buckingham Blue Metallic Land Rover LR3 V8 SE #65970260 Photo #29

2005 LR3 V8 SE - Buckingham Blue Metallic / Alpaca Beige photo #29
Buckingham Blue Metallic LR3
Buckingham Blue Metallic Land Rover LR3
Land Rover LR3 V8 SE